  • What is meth lab testing?

    Meth lab testing involves assessing a property for contamination caused by the production of methamphetamine. This process typically includes surface sampling, air quality testing, and sometimes soil or water testing. Certified professionals use specialized equipment to detect hazardous chemicals left behind. Testing ensures the safety of future occupants and compliance with local regulations.

  • Who should conduct meth lab testing?

    Meth lab testing should always be carried out by certified professionals who have experience dealing with hazardous materials. These specialists use advanced tools to detect contamination accurately and follow strict safety protocols. Testing by untrained individuals can lead to health risks and incomplete assessments.

  • What specialized tools assist in crime scene cleanup?

    Specialized tools include HEPA vacuums, bio-scanners, containment barriers, and industrial-grade cleaning agents designed for hazardous environments.

  • What are the most challenging aspects of biohazard cleaning in police vehicles?

    Challenges include handling heavily contaminated materials, preserving critical evidence, and ensuring complete decontamination in confined spaces.

  • How are sensitive onboard electronics handled during cleaning?

    Electronics are carefully shielded or temporarily removed to protect them from moisture and chemical exposure.

  • What areas of a home are most vulnerable to rodent infestations?

    Attics, basements, kitchens, and garages are common rodent hotspots due to food and shelter availability.
